Elon Musk Replies to Donald Trump’s Cabinet Job Offer with a Cryptic AI Pic

by Reshab Agarwal
August 20, 2024
in AI, News
Reading Time: 3 mins read
0
Donald Trump's Re-Election
TwitterWhatsappLinkedin

Elon Musk, CEO of Tesla, has responded to former U.S. President Donald Trump’s offer of a cabinet position if he wins the upcoming presidential election. With an AI pic, Elon Musk replies to Donald Trump’s cabinet job offer, sparking widespread speculation about his future role in politics. In a brief post on X (formerly Twitter), Musk shared an AI-generated image of himself standing at a lectern labeled “D.O.G.E. Department of Government Efficiency.” The caption read, “I am willing to serve.”

Trump recently mentioned that if he wins the U.S. Presidential Elections in November, he would offer a cabinet position to Musk. Trump also hinted at possibly abolishing the $7,500 tax credit for electric vehicle purchases, a move that could directly impact Tesla. The post from Musk, though cryptic, has fueled speculation about his potential involvement in a future Trump administration.

Musk’s post has sparked widespread speculation that he could take on a significant role in a Trump-led government if the Republicans win the election. However, Tesla has not issued any official statement on the matter.

Musk and Trump: A Recent History

The internet buzzed when, with an AI pic, Elon Musk replies to Donald Trump’s cabinet job offer, hinting at a potential partnership. This development follows an interview between Musk and Trump last week, which received over a billion views despite technical difficulties that Musk attributed to a DDoS attack. The two-hour discussion touched on Musk’s interest in joining a government commission to study national debt and revise Congressional spending.

According to a report by the Wall Street Journal, Musk has pledged $45 million per month to a new political action committee (PAC) supporting Trump’s campaign. The PAC, named America PAC, will focus on voter outreach and registration efforts, aiming to counter the Democrats’ traditionally strong campaigns.

Last month, Musk publicly endorsed Trump for the presidency after an assassination attempt on the former president. This endorsement came even though Trump may reverse rules that have benefited electric vehicle manufacturers like Tesla by expanding the $7,500 tax credit.

Trump’s Views on EVs and Trade Policies

Trump has expressed mixed views on electric vehicles, stating that while he supports them, he also favors gasoline-powered cars, hybrids, and other technologies. He has indicated that he may rescind Biden administration rules designed to push automakers towards producing more EVs and hybrids.

Trump has also reiterated his stance on trade policies, particularly focusing on vehicles produced by U.S. automakers in Mexico. He has proposed new tariffs on these vehicles to encourage domestic production. While critical of Mexico’s role in the U.S. car industry, Trump remains open to Chinese automakers building plants in the United States, provided they hire American workers.

Musk’s Past with X

Musk’s post on X comes after Trump’s account, which had been permanently suspended following the January 6, 2021, Capitol Hill attack, was reinstated under Musk’s ownership of the platform. This development adds another layer of complexity to the relationship between the two high-profile figures.

As the U.S. presidential election draws closer, Musk’s cryptic post and his potential political involvement will likely continue to be a topic of significant interest and debate. The election is scheduled to take place on November 5, 2024.
